This guide offers immediately actionable advice on how to choose the right team members; clarify goals, rules, and responsibilities; foster trust, creativity, and risk taking; and resolve conflicts and maximize productivity. Zusammenfassung Presents strategies for creating and guiding work teams. This book instructs readers how to: organise a team with complimentary skills; clarify team goals, roles, and responsibilities; foster trust, creativity, and risk-taking; get teams back on track after a setback; and, collaborate to achieve team objectives.
